Des gens qui veulent le beurre et l'argent du beurre. Des gens assez techniques pour être au courant qu'il y a un nouveau truc à tester, mais pas assez techniques pour voir l'impact de la mise à jour, et qui font ça à l'arrache, avec forcément, moult soucis.
Ça doit bien faire dix ans que je n'ai plus eu besoin de recompiler mon kernel.
Ca je suis assez d'accord.
Tout comme je ne m'occupe guère plus du système d'init ou de la pile graphique. Tout ça, c'est à la distro de s'en occuper, pas à l'utilisateur final.
C'est le boulot de l'admin, pas de la distrib, au moins pour le système d'init.
Alors, soit j'ai mal compris et tu résumes le succès d'android au fait qu'il soit préinstallé sans rendre compte qu'un effort a été donné pour le rendre simple à l'usage, soit le "design pas dégeux" ce n'est pas "rien de plus" et c'est même un point essentiel.
Les deux idées ne sont pas exclusives, bien au contraire. Android est préinstallé : il y a des gens qui ont bossé pour le rendre simple à l'usage pour un user lambda. Mais ce point ne suffit pas. S'il était moche, personne n'en voudrait.
Le graphisme est réussi, c'est beau à voir, les boutons, environnement, etc … sont plutôt cohérents entre les applis (sdk unique qui aide pas mal), mais ce point ne se suffit pas à lui-même : si l'environnement était beau mais qu'il fallait batailler pour l'installer, les gens n'en voudraient pas.
Sinon on pourrait ajouter le fait que les gens pour la plupart ne sont pas "préformatés Imachin" , ou autre chose. Certains le sont, mais Androïd est arrivé sufisamment tôt pour que les gens ne s'habituent pas trop aux itrucs (si Androïd était arrivé alors que tout le monde était habitué aux Ibidules, il aurait eu beau être joli et préinstallé, personne n'en aurait voulu - Microsoft arrive tard sur ce marché et doit jouer avec des pratiques limite anticoncurentielles pour tenter de se faire une pace : windows8 est trop spécifique pour être accepté par un grand nombre d'utilisateurs). De plus, la nature même d'un smartpone ou d'ne tablette (que je qualifierais d'ordinatur simplifié, pour ne pas dre verrouillé et dépouillé) fait que les gens sont plus ouverts à la diversté sur ces appareils. Enfin, la plupart des constructeurs ont une offre de smartphones sous Androïd (comme la plupart des constructeurs de PC offraient des PC sous Windows),
Pour moi la bataille est éjà gagné : il restera Androïd et Apple/IOS sur le marché du smartphone et de la tablette. Les autrs (RIM, Symbian, celui de HP dont je ne me rappelle plus le nom) sont morts ou à l'agonie. Seul Microsoft pourra peut-être, avec Nokia, rester sur le marché, mais je ne pense pas que les gens accrocheront, à moins de faire appel à des pratiques anticoncurrentielles pour verrouiller le marché comme ils l'ont fait pour le PC, et comme ils tentent de le faire avec le Secure Boot via EFI.
Note : a mon avis, le verrouillage des tablettes sous Windows 8 n'est pour l'instant pas trop gênant, Windows8 est trop mal vu pour faire de l'ombre à Androïd sur ce marché. Ce serait plus gênant si Microsoft vendait des tablettes préinstallées Windows compatbles androïd et/ou Linux : des tasde gens pourraient les acheter dans un premier temps pour mettre autre chose, mais d'une part le fric rentrerait chez Ms quand même et d'autre part ils pourraient céder à la facilité et à la curiosité et en venir à utiliser Windows sur leurs tablettes. Mais c'est un aure débat.
Tui dois pouvoir le trouver sur Applefr.org. Ici, les utilisateurs d'Imachins privatifs ne sont pas écoutés ni pris en compte …. Leur "prison dorée" style applestore ou itune leur suffit de toute façons.
L'auto-hébergement, ça peut être mettre ses données sur un outil aussi simple à utiliser qu'un soft type emule pour pouvoir y accéder.
Pour récupérer les derniers films à la mode, ou les dernières chansons, les utilisateurs savent faire. En leur concoctant ce genre d'outil ça devrait être possible. Mais bon, il semble que ça n'intéresse personne de le faire.
Pour moi le programme appelant est le programme qui lance le programme. : dans une session interactive, le programme appelant sera le shell (bash, sh, csh selon les préférences). Peut-être n'est-ce pas ce que tu as voulu dire, mais c'est ce que j'ai compris à ta lecture.
Et dans le texte que je cite, je traduis " is the name by which the program was called" par "est le nom par lequel le programme a été appelé." ce qui est différent du "nom de l'appelant" …
Je ne t'apprendrais rien, mais pour ceux qui ne savent pas, c'est une astuce qui permet d'avoir un même exécutable qui effectuera des choses plus ou moins différentes en fonction du nom par lequel on l'a appelé (busybox fonctionne comme ça : plein de liens sur le même exécutable).
argv[0] représente la chaine utilisée pour appeler le programme et non le programma appelant.
As you can see, the first argument (argv[0]) is the name by which the program was called, in this case gcc. Thus, there will always be at least one argument to a program, and argc will always be at least 1.
The following program accepts any number of command-line arguments and prints them out:
#include <stdio.h>
int main (int argc, char *argv[])
{
int count;
printf ("This program was called with \"%s\".\n",argv[0]);
if (argc > 1)
{
for (count = 1; count < argc; count++)
{
printf("argv[%d] = %s\n", count, argv[count]);
}
}
else
{
printf("The command had no other arguments.\n");
}
return 0;
}
If you name your executable fubar, and call it with the command ./fubar a b c, it will print out the following text:
This program was called with "./fubar".
argv[1] = a
argv[2] = b
argv[3] = c
-option caméra+logiciel MS: ta télé est encore moins chère, tout comme ton abonnement! génial, non? Ça vient avec quelques conditions supplémentaires écrites en bas du contrat, en tout petit…
Puis après les télévisions seront lovrées avec la caméra intégrée avec abonnement obligatoire chez Microsoft parce qu'on te dira que sans cet abonnement ta télé ne sert à rien …
J'avais acheté un baladeur MP3 il y a quelques temps pour écouter dans les transports mais je ne l'utilisais pas donc je l'ai donné à ma fille.
La raison ? Je ne supporte pas que l' "industrie" de la musique aille sans cesse pleurer pour se faire du fric sur mon dos : je veux qu'elle crève telle qu'elle existe maintenant. Malhereusement vu ce que contient le rapport Lescure et les déclarations des politeux, je pense qu'on va se faire "racketter" encore longtemps.
Autres questions :
- vers quelle architecture cible (type/modèle de carte, Os installé) ?
- Lorsque tu a compilé, qu'est-ce qui n'a pas marché ?
- Est-ce à la compilation que tu as un problème ou à l'exécution ? Quel message d'erreur ?
Sinon, tu es dans un cas particulier ou il semble que la lib fasse appe à des trucs bas niveau, et ce n'est pas gagné …
Il faudrait que tu sois plus précis :
- quelle lib ? Sur quel système tournait-elle (os, version ) ?
- ce que tu as fait
- ce qui n'a pas marché et pourquoi (messages d'erreur, etc …).
En gros pour porter une lib d'une archi à une autre il n'y a pas grand chose à faire si ce n'est a recompiler, ainsi que ses dépendances et peut-être qelques chemins à modifier si tu passes d'une distrib à une autre.
[^] # Re: +1000
Posté par totof2000 . En réponse au journal Il y a 15 ans, j'ai fondé LinuxFr. Évalué à 6.
Tu parles des utilisateurs d'Arch ?
[^] # Re: +1000
Posté par totof2000 . En réponse au journal Il y a 15 ans, j'ai fondé LinuxFr. Évalué à 2.
[^] # Re: +1000
Posté par totof2000 . En réponse au journal Il y a 15 ans, j'ai fondé LinuxFr. Évalué à -1.
Non, je crois surtout que ce qui a tué GNU/Linux, c'est la volonté de trop vouloir le faire ressembler à Windows.
Systemd en est encore une preuve : on passe d'un système modulaire à un bouzin monolithique qui s'imisce dans tout le système tel une mauvaise racine.
[^] # Re: on n'est pas trolldi, mais tout de même...
Posté par totof2000 . En réponse au journal Quelle stratégie pour l'avenir de GNU/Linux ?. Évalué à 1. Dernière modification le 09 juin 2013 à 01:07.
Les deux idées ne sont pas exclusives, bien au contraire. Android est préinstallé : il y a des gens qui ont bossé pour le rendre simple à l'usage pour un user lambda. Mais ce point ne suffit pas. S'il était moche, personne n'en voudrait.
Le graphisme est réussi, c'est beau à voir, les boutons, environnement, etc … sont plutôt cohérents entre les applis (sdk unique qui aide pas mal), mais ce point ne se suffit pas à lui-même : si l'environnement était beau mais qu'il fallait batailler pour l'installer, les gens n'en voudraient pas.
Sinon on pourrait ajouter le fait que les gens pour la plupart ne sont pas "préformatés Imachin" , ou autre chose. Certains le sont, mais Androïd est arrivé sufisamment tôt pour que les gens ne s'habituent pas trop aux itrucs (si Androïd était arrivé alors que tout le monde était habitué aux Ibidules, il aurait eu beau être joli et préinstallé, personne n'en aurait voulu - Microsoft arrive tard sur ce marché et doit jouer avec des pratiques limite anticoncurentielles pour tenter de se faire une pace : windows8 est trop spécifique pour être accepté par un grand nombre d'utilisateurs). De plus, la nature même d'un smartpone ou d'ne tablette (que je qualifierais d'ordinatur simplifié, pour ne pas dre verrouillé et dépouillé) fait que les gens sont plus ouverts à la diversté sur ces appareils. Enfin, la plupart des constructeurs ont une offre de smartphones sous Androïd (comme la plupart des constructeurs de PC offraient des PC sous Windows),
Pour moi la bataille est éjà gagné : il restera Androïd et Apple/IOS sur le marché du smartphone et de la tablette. Les autrs (RIM, Symbian, celui de HP dont je ne me rappelle plus le nom) sont morts ou à l'agonie. Seul Microsoft pourra peut-être, avec Nokia, rester sur le marché, mais je ne pense pas que les gens accrocheront, à moins de faire appel à des pratiques anticoncurrentielles pour verrouiller le marché comme ils l'ont fait pour le PC, et comme ils tentent de le faire avec le Secure Boot via EFI.
Note : a mon avis, le verrouillage des tablettes sous Windows 8 n'est pour l'instant pas trop gênant, Windows8 est trop mal vu pour faire de l'ombre à Androïd sur ce marché. Ce serait plus gênant si Microsoft vendait des tablettes préinstallées Windows compatbles androïd et/ou Linux : des tasde gens pourraient les acheter dans un premier temps pour mettre autre chose, mais d'une part le fric rentrerait chez Ms quand même et d'autre part ils pourraient céder à la facilité et à la curiosité et en venir à utiliser Windows sur leurs tablettes. Mais c'est un aure débat.
[^] # Re: on n'est pas trolldi, mais tout de même...
Posté par totof2000 . En réponse au journal Quelle stratégie pour l'avenir de GNU/Linux ?. Évalué à 3. Dernière modification le 07 juin 2013 à 15:07.
Pourquoi le succès d'Android ?
Parce qu'il est préinstallé et préconfiguré, et a un design pas dégueux, rien de plus.
Si les gens devaient installer leur Windows ou leur Androïd il auraient les mêmes problèmes qu'avec une distrib GNU/Linux.
[^] # Re: Encore un ??????
Posté par totof2000 . En réponse à la dépêche Jeudi du libre de juin 2013 à Lyon : Touhy, nouvel environnement graphique pour GNU/Linux. Évalué à 2.
C'est bien ce que je dis : encore un !!!
# Encore un ??????
Posté par totof2000 . En réponse à la dépêche Jeudi du libre de juin 2013 à Lyon : Touhy, nouvel environnement graphique pour GNU/Linux. Évalué à 0.
[^] # Re: Discrimination !!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!!
Posté par totof2000 . En réponse au sondage Comment pensez-vous déclarer vos revenus cette année ?. Évalué à 2. Dernière modification le 05 juin 2013 à 14:15.
Tui dois pouvoir le trouver sur Applefr.org. Ici, les utilisateurs d'Imachins privatifs ne sont pas écoutés ni pris en compte …. Leur "prison dorée" style applestore ou itune leur suffit de toute façons.
[^] # Re: Les arguments
Posté par totof2000 . En réponse au message Utiliser le terminal Linux pour compiler en C. Évalué à 2.
Tu peux expliquer ou tu veux en venir ? Je ne comprends pas ce que tu cherches à prouver.
[^] # Re: Non !
Posté par totof2000 . En réponse au journal Qui a vraiment besoin d'héberger soi-même ses données ?. Évalué à 2.
L'auto-hébergement, ça peut être mettre ses données sur un outil aussi simple à utiliser qu'un soft type emule pour pouvoir y accéder.
Pour récupérer les derniers films à la mode, ou les dernières chansons, les utilisateurs savent faire. En leur concoctant ce genre d'outil ça devrait être possible. Mais bon, il semble que ça n'intéresse personne de le faire.
[^] # Re: Les arguments
Posté par totof2000 . En réponse au message Utiliser le terminal Linux pour compiler en C. Évalué à 4.
Pour moi le programme appelant est le programme qui lance le programme. : dans une session interactive, le programme appelant sera le shell (bash, sh, csh selon les préférences). Peut-être n'est-ce pas ce que tu as voulu dire, mais c'est ce que j'ai compris à ta lecture.
Et dans le texte que je cite, je traduis " is the name by which the program was called" par "est le nom par lequel le programme a été appelé." ce qui est différent du "nom de l'appelant" …
Je ne t'apprendrais rien, mais pour ceux qui ne savent pas, c'est une astuce qui permet d'avoir un même exécutable qui effectuera des choses plus ou moins différentes en fonction du nom par lequel on l'a appelé (busybox fonctionne comme ça : plein de liens sur le même exécutable).
[^] # Re: Les arguments
Posté par totof2000 . En réponse au message Utiliser le terminal Linux pour compiler en C. Évalué à 3. Dernière modification le 04 juin 2013 à 15:27.
http://crasseux.com/books/ctutorial/argc-and-argv.html
argv[0] représente la chaine utilisée pour appeler le programme et non le programma appelant.
[^] # Re: À propos de ta syntaxe
Posté par totof2000 . En réponse au message comment je vide proprement mon /boot des vieux noyaux installés par ma distrib. Évalué à 3.
Arrêtez avec grep | awk …. On peut facilement se passer de grep et filtrer dans awk.
[^] # Re: On ne peut pas désactiver ?
Posté par totof2000 . En réponse au journal Cette année le premier Avril est en avance... . Évalué à 4.
Puis après les télévisions seront lovrées avec la caméra intégrée avec abonnement obligatoire chez Microsoft parce qu'on te dira que sans cet abonnement ta télé ne sert à rien …
# Je n'achète plus de musique, et j'évite d'en écouter quand je le peux
Posté par totof2000 . En réponse au journal Comment écoutez-vous de la musique ?. Évalué à 6.
Mis à part la radio (et encore ….)
J'avais acheté un baladeur MP3 il y a quelques temps pour écouter dans les transports mais je ne l'utilisais pas donc je l'ai donné à ma fille.
La raison ? Je ne supporte pas que l' "industrie" de la musique aille sans cesse pleurer pour se faire du fric sur mon dos : je veux qu'elle crève telle qu'elle existe maintenant. Malhereusement vu ce que contient le rapport Lescure et les déclarations des politeux, je pense qu'on va se faire "racketter" encore longtemps.
[^] # Re: quotes ?
Posté par totof2000 . En réponse au message Erreur Boucle For avec EOF syntax error: unexpected end of file (Résolu). Évalué à 2. Dernière modification le 16 mai 2013 à 15:41.
Je fais pareil : remarque sans corriger … ;)
(Pas moyen avec la syntaxe de mettre en gras un bout de mot ….)
[^] # Re: quotes ?
Posté par totof2000 . En réponse au message Erreur Boucle For avec EOF syntax error: unexpected end of file (Résolu). Évalué à 2.
il vaut mieux utiliser $( ) : l'un des avantages est que tu peux les imbriquer.
[^] # Re: Mise en page
Posté par totof2000 . En réponse au message Erreur Boucle For avec EOF syntax error: unexpected end of file (Résolu). Évalué à 2.
Moi les côtes, je les préfère bleues quand c'est du boeuf, et bien grillées pour le porc.
A moins que tu ne parles des ports de la côte ?
Sinon si tu veux d'épargner les problèmes de quotes inversées, utilise $(..).
[^] # Re: Au hasard
Posté par totof2000 . En réponse au journal chromium espionne mes données ?. Évalué à 5.
J'ai commencé par moinsser le tien, même s'il est au dessous … :)
[^] # Re: Boucle while
Posté par totof2000 . En réponse au message Erreur Boucle For avec EOF syntax error: unexpected end of file (Résolu). Évalué à 2.
Bon je viens de teste rle coup des quotes autour de EOF, et ça ne pose pas problème :
[^] # Re: Boucle while
Posté par totof2000 . En réponse au message Erreur Boucle For avec EOF syntax error: unexpected end of file (Résolu). Évalué à 2.
On pourrait. Mais là je pense avoir repéré 2 problèmes :
- les ' ' autour de EOF
- la commande après le for sans $( ) ou ``
[^] # Re: Commencer par compiler
Posté par totof2000 . En réponse au message Portage des librairies . Évalué à 2.
Ou et pour qui est-elle installée ? Sur le système hote, ou dans l'environnement compilé ?
[^] # Re: Commencer par compiler
Posté par totof2000 . En réponse au message Portage des librairies . Évalué à 2. Dernière modification le 08 mai 2013 à 15:02.
A vue de nez il doit manquer une référence dans les directives de compilation à la lib python boost.
Soit elle n'est pas installée/compilée, soit il manque une directive -I et/ou -L dans les directives de compilation.
Ah tiens en regardant là, peut-être une piste : https://www.libavg.de/site/projects/libavg/wiki/LinuxInstallIssues
Ubuntu Version-Specific Issues :
9.10 boost.python Bug
(…)
Il y a peut-être des infos qui pourraient t'aider et que tu pourrais adapter ….
Question : le francais est-il ta langue d'origine ?
[^] # Re: Commencer par compiler
Posté par totof2000 . En réponse au message Portage des librairies . Évalué à 2.
Autres questions :
- vers quelle architecture cible (type/modèle de carte, Os installé) ?
- Lorsque tu a compilé, qu'est-ce qui n'a pas marché ?
- Est-ce à la compilation que tu as un problème ou à l'exécution ? Quel message d'erreur ?
Sinon, tu es dans un cas particulier ou il semble que la lib fasse appe à des trucs bas niveau, et ce n'est pas gagné …
[^] # Re: Commencer par compiler
Posté par totof2000 . En réponse au message Portage des librairies . Évalué à 4.
Il faudrait que tu sois plus précis :
- quelle lib ? Sur quel système tournait-elle (os, version ) ?
- ce que tu as fait
- ce qui n'a pas marché et pourquoi (messages d'erreur, etc …).
En gros pour porter une lib d'une archi à une autre il n'y a pas grand chose à faire si ce n'est a recompiler, ainsi que ses dépendances et peut-être qelques chemins à modifier si tu passes d'une distrib à une autre.